8. 🌟 Under-Bed Storage on Wheels
Attach casters to the bottom of a drawer and slide it under the bed — instant hidden storage for shoes, linens, toys, or seasonal clothes. It’s a smart, space-saving solution, especially for small bedrooms or kids’ rooms.
9. 🍷 Mini Bar or Coffee Station
Repurpose larger drawers as the base for a mini bar or coffee station. Add compartments for mugs, glassware, and bottles. Mount it on a tabletop or bar cart, and you’ve got a portable refreshment hub with a vintage twist.
10. 🛠️ Tool or Craft Organizer
Perfect for the garage or craft room! Use old drawers to separate and store tools, sewing supplies, or hardware. Stack them on a workbench or mount them on the wall for quick access and rustic industrial charm.
